Top 2 Best Value Associate Degree Colleges for Accounting in Vermont (With Aid)

#1

Community College of Vermont

Montpelier, Vermont
#2 in overall quality

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Accounting Schools for an Associate in Vermont For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Community College of Vermont landed the #1 spot on the list. Montpelier, Vermont is the setting for this medium-sized institution of higher learning. The public school handed out associates’s accounting degrees to 18 students in 2019-2020.

CCV also took the #2 spot in our “Best Accounting Associate Degree Schools in Vermont”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for CCV is $10,798 for vermont associate degree accounting students with aid.

#2

Champlain College

Burlington, Vermont
#1 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Champlain College.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value Accounting Schools for an Associate in Vermont For Those Getting Aid. Burlington, Vermont is the setting for this small institution of higher learning. The private not-for-profit school handed out associates’s accounting degrees to 11 students in 2019-2020.

Champlain not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best Accounting Associate Degree Schools in Vermont” list. It costs about $33,561 for Vermont Associate Degree Accounting students with aid per year to attend Champlain.

The low student loan default rate of 4.2%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.
